First weeks plan

What happens in the first thirty days, who does what, and when they see something real.

Stage
After the yes
When to send it
Send with the proposal, and again the day the contract is signed.

Why this one earns its keep

The other five assets all work on getting to a yes. This one exists because a surprising number of deals die after it: a buyer says yes, nothing visible happens for three weeks, and the person who championed you starts having to defend the decision. Sending it with the proposal also does quiet work before the yes, because a buyer who can already picture week one has less left to be nervous about.

What a good one has

  • Dated, not phased. "Week one" is a plan; "discovery phase" is a word.
  • Names what you need from them and when, so nothing waits on a request nobody made.
  • Puts something visible in the first week, however small. Momentum is the whole point.
  • Says what would push the dates, honestly, before it happens rather than after.

How to produce it

  1. Take your last three projects and write down what actually happened in the first month.
  2. Find the point where each one first went quiet, and what caused it.
  3. Write the plan as dates from signature, with an owner against every line.
  4. Mark the earliest thing the client will be able to see or use, and pull it earlier.
  5. List what you need from them, with the date you need it by.
  6. Produce it, and attach it to the next proposal you send rather than waiting for the yes.

How you know it worked

Kick-off calls start with the work instead of with scheduling, and fewer clients ask what is happening in week three.
